They've come a long way! Carrie Bickmore shares Project throwback snap

"I forgot they made zips that small." - by Faye Couros
  • 21 Jul 2022

Carrie Bickmore has shared an incredible throwback from when The Project was The 7PM Project in honour of the show's 13th anniversary.

WATCH: Carrie Bickmore spends time with her son in Copenhagen

In the promotional image taken in 2009, Carrie (who is wearing very late 2000s attire) poses with her former panel hosts Dave 'Hughesy' Hughes and Charlie Pickering.

She celebrated the milestone in her caption by writing, "Happy 13th birthday Project. 🥳 @theprojecttv I forgot they made zips that small."

Since 2009 the show has played in the homes of Australians around the country every night. While we love our new panel that includes Carrie, Waleed Aly, Lisa Wilkinson, Peter Helliar, and more, we must admit we have a soft spot for the originals.

Dave left the show in 2013 after five years of co-hosting to focus on his stand-up career. However, he's still a part of the Network 10 family and is based in Melbourne like Carrie.

Hughesy currently stars on The Masked Singer, Hughesy, We Have a Problem, and the radio show Hughesy, Ed & Erin.

Charlie's exit from the show was rather abrupt in 2014 when he left the network for the ABC.

He explained his reasons for leaving on his new show, The Weekly with Charlie Pickering.

"The compromises to do commercial TV became too much over time," he said. "The hardest moments of [The Project] was to not go on air and do things the network or sponsor wanted because I felt that was a betrayal of who I was."

Although his departure from the show was slightly frosty, his bond with Carrie is still strong as her partner Chris Walker produces Charlie's ABC show.
